Heads up: the mail room has moved! It's no longer next to the kitchen on level 2 — you'll now find it behind the Larkspur meeting pods on level 1, near the loading bay. Parcels are held for five working days. The new room stays locked outside core hours, so grab your post using the pass code below.

door code, bajeg-yadug: bdg-KUZAH-24430

## Runbook: Vendoring Third-Party Fonts

When adding a font to the Quillcase repository, first verify the license file is included, then run the checksum script to lock the asset. Uploads go through the Typevault mirror, which requires authenticated access for every push. The Typevault service key used by the vendoring script appears on the following line.

app token of tagug-hahaf = kto2_9v

## 2024-11-08 — Partner SFTP drop defaults changed

The Quillbarrow partner drop now defaults to hourly polling instead of daily, and failed pulls retry three times before paging. Stale-file threshold dropped from 48h to 12h. If partners complain about missed files, check the retry queue first. The new default configuration is below.

deployment values, fahop-fahip:
[aldion]
port = 5432
team = novdor
host = aldion.nelvrodyn.corp
region = south-1
access_code = ac_d2865a
timeout_ms = 1500